Race Info
The Lincoln Marathon, founded in 1975 by the Lincoln Track Club, starts and finishes at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ln campus. Runners tackle a paved, fast, and mostly flat course, gaining and losing roughly 525 feet, and pass landmarks like the Nebraska State Capitol and Memorial Stadium. It's also a Boston Marathon qualifier, which adds to its competitive appeal.
